MXHeaven Riders and the Texas heat do not mix well
It proved to be tough for two pro guys from Sweden and one from Russia to overcome the heat and humidity of Freestone County Raceway on their 450 Hondas.
As opposed to qualifying in Hangtown the previous week, where the best times were set early in the first session, in Texas the opposite turned out to be true. The MXHeaven riders were all in the top ten in the first session, but failed to improve much on their lap times in the second, which turned out to be the deciding session.
When it was all said and done, Robert Lind qualified for the race, but both Rickard Sandberg and Serge Astaykin missed out with 0.2 and 0.5 seconds respectively and neither one of them managed to qualify through the LCQ, the Last Chance Qualifier.
For the first race, Robert was involved in a pile up on the first lap, but once he got going, he attempted to ride smoothly with the intent of making it to the finish, but the heat overwhelmed him at the end and he was forced to back off, ending up 29th at the finish.
For the second race Robert felt well hydrated and with a good start around the mid twenties, he was ready to move ahead. But it took only 6 laps until he experienced blurry vision and made the wise decision to stop rather than to risk a crash or total collapse.
Still Robert was quite pleased with his day, it certainly added a new experience to his many years as a pro in Europe.
The team is now setting it’s goal on the AMA National at Thunder Valley near Lakewood, CO. where the “mile high” altitude will add yet another new challenge for the MXHeaven riders.
